Transforming a single large room into two distinct areas can dramatically boost functionality and style—no need for costly renovations. Whether you’re creating a home office and reading nook or a living area and study zone, dividing a room in two is achievable with smart design choices and thoughtful layout planning.
Strategically placed furniture acts as a natural room divider. Position a bookshelf, sofa, or console table to separate spaces while maintaining flow. Use side tables or modular units to define zones without blocking natural light or movement. This approach balances privacy and openness, making it ideal for open-concept homes.
Room dividers like folding screens, curtains, or statement partitions offer flexible division. Opt for lightweight materials such as fabric or bamboo for easy repositioning. Hang sheer curtains to soften light and add privacy, or use solid panels to create a permanent yet stylish boundary—perfect for multifunctional spaces.
Define each half with intentional design: use area rugs, lighting, and color palettes to distinguish zones. Place a desk near natural light for work, and a cozy chair with a floor lamp for relaxation. Mirrors and plants further enhance spatial separation, making each section feel purposeful and distinct.
Dividing a room in two doesn’t require major construction—just creativity and smart planning. With the right mix of furniture, dividers, and design cues, you can craft two functional, personalized spaces within one room.
